HEAR: Minneapolis Mayoral Candidates in Final Forum before Precinct Caucuses

Minnesota Public Radio highlighted their differences on how the city should handle charges of police misconduct.

On Sunday, candidates for mayor of Minneapolis participated in the last public debate scheduled before precinct caucuses on April 16, 2013, billed as the Black Press & Black Pulpit Minneapolis Mayor Candidate Forum.

Minnesota Public Radio reported they differed on how to deal with police-brutality complaints.
